Choosing the Best Veterinarian in Winnipeg: A Comprehensive Guide

Choosing the right veterinarian for your beloved pet is a crucial decision that can significantly impact their health and well-being. In Winnipeg, with numerous options available, finding the best veterinarian can be overwhelming. This comprehensive guide aims to provide you with essential tips and factors to consider when selecting the ideal veterinarian for your furry friend.

  1. Research and Recommendations:
    • Start by conducting thorough research on veterinarians in Winnipeg. Utilize online resources, such as veterinary clinic websites, review platforms, and pet owner forums, to gather information.
    • Seek recommendations from friends, family, or colleagues who own pets. Personal referrals often provide valuable insights into the quality of care provided by a veterinarian.
  2. Credentials and Experience:
    • Verify the credentials of the veterinarians you are considering. Ensure they are licensed and affiliated with reputable veterinary associations.
    • Assess their experience, particularly in handling the specific needs of your pet. Veterinarians with specialized training or expertise in areas such as exotic animals, orthopedics, or dentistry may be preferable, depending on your pet’s requirements.
  3. Clinic Facilities and Services:
    • Visit the veterinary clinics in person to evaluate the facilities and cleanliness standards. A well-maintained clinic with modern equipment is indicative of a high standard of care.
    • Inquire about the range of services offered, including preventive care, emergency services, surgical procedures, diagnostic capabilities, and specialty treatments. Choose a clinic that can cater to all your pet’s healthcare needs under one roof.
  4. Compatibility and Communication:
    • Schedule an initial consultation or meet-and-greet with the veterinarian. Observe their interaction with your pet and assess their demeanor and communication style.
    • Choose a veterinarian who demonstrates genuine compassion, patience, and a willingness to listen to your concerns. Effective communication between you and your veterinarian is essential for ensuring the best possible care for your pet.
  5. Emergency and After-Hours Care:
    • Inquire about the clinic’s policies regarding emergency and after-hours care. Determine whether they have provisions for handling urgent medical situations outside regular business hours.
    • A veterinary clinic that provides access to emergency care or has affiliations with nearby emergency facilities can offer added peace of mind, especially in critical situations.
  6. Cost and Payment Options:
    • Consider the affordability of veterinary care and inquire about the clinic’s fee structure for routine services, examinations, procedures, and medications.
    • Ask about available payment options, including insurance acceptance, payment plans, or financing options, to ensure you can affordably manage your pet’s healthcare expenses.
  7. Client Reviews and Reputation:
    • Take the time to read online reviews and testimonials from other pet owners regarding their experiences with the veterinarians and clinics you are considering.
    • Pay attention to recurring themes and feedback related to the quality of care, customer service, and overall satisfaction. A veterinarian with a positive reputation and satisfied clients is more likely to provide excellent care for your pet.

Choosing the best veterinarian in Winnipeg requires careful consideration of various factors, including credentials, experience, clinic facilities, communication, emergency care, affordability, and reputation. By conducting thorough research, visiting clinics, and assessing compatibility, you can ensure that your pet receives the highest standard of veterinary care and attention. Investing time and effort in selecting the right veterinarian is an invaluable investment in your pet’s health and well-being.
